Argentina’s economic crisis could dampen the re-election prospects of President Mauricio Macri and its gas sector.
Presidential elections are due to be held in Argentina in October, but the timing could not be worse for Macri as the country is in recession. Argentina’s economy entered recession in Q3 2018, when the country’s GDP contracted by 0.7% on a quarterly basis.
